Vector spaces, duals and endomorphisms a real vector space v is a set equipped with an additive operation which is commutative and associative, has a zero element 0 and has an additive inverse vfor any v2v so v is an abelian group under addition. If you believe that the tensor algebra is the free associative algebra in the basis elements, then you can believe that the symmetric algebra is the free associative, commutative algebra in the basis elements. The symmetric algebra s v s v of a vector space is the free commutative algebra over v v. In this section we explain the definition given in tensalgv2.
